The L Word: Generation Q: trailer

Stan releases the official trailer for The L Word sequel.

The official trailer for The L Word: Generation Q has now been released.

The sequel to The L Word, which originally ran from 2004 to 2009, will air on Stan in December.

It includes original cast members Jennifer Beals, Katherine Moennig and Leisha Hailey, with creator Ilene Chaiken behind the scenes.

The new series continues to follow the intermingled lives of Bette Porter (Jennifer Beals), Alice Pieszecki (Leisha Hailey) and Shane McCutcheon (Katherine Moennig), along with new characters Dani Nùñez (Arienne Mandi), Micah Lee (Leo Sheng), Finley (Jacqueline Toboni), Sophie Suarez (Rosanny Zayas) and Gigi (Sepideh Moafi) as they experience love, heartbreak, sex, setbacks and success in LA.

The L Word: Generation Q is currently in production on eight episodes in Los Angeles. Guest stars include Brian Michael, Stephanie Allyne, Olivia Thirlby, Fortune Feimster and Latarsha Rose. The series is executive produced by showrunner Marja-Lewis Ryan (The Four-Faced Liar, 6 Balloons), with series creator Ilene Chaiken, Kristen Campo, Allyce Ozarski, Steph Green (pilot), and original series stars Jennifer Beals, Katherine Moennig and Leisha Hailey.

Monday, 9 December on Stan.
